Web16 okt. 2024 · Basically, you, as a retiree-member, have the option to receive your first 18 months’ pension paid out in lump sum, but discounted at a preferential rate of interest to be determined by the SSS. You shall then thereafter start receiving your pension on the 19th month, and every month thereafter. Web19 feb. 2024 · In 2024, the disbursement of SSS benefits was transitioned from the issuance of checks to remittance through banks. Members will need to create a bank document as part of the requirement to be used for payouts. Now, you can claim your lump sum or pension fund safely through your own SSS-accredited bank account.
